the X1D Hasselblad is one of the most interesting cameras will be announced over the years because it piles up a massive sensor medium format image in the camera that is as portable as a compact DSLR. Today the company makes things even more interesting with a special version 4116 edition of the camera.

The 4116 edition X1D has the same features as the camera announced earlier this year - 50-megapixel CMOS sensor; ISO range up to 25600; 14 stops of dynamic range; XGA viewfinder and 3-inch touch screen; integrated Wi-Fi and GPS - but the body was painted all black for a furtive look. The camera comes with a 45mm lens, a leather strap, extended warranty, and a custom box. It will be available for $ 12,995.

In addition to the X1D edition 4116, Hasselblad is also showing a concept camera based on the classic movie series V cameras. The V1D 4116 Concept has a 75 megapixel sensor means square format and a modular system. The main body is machined from an aluminum block and photographers can attach lenses, handles, exhibitions, and other accessories for her. The whole design looks quite modern, but with a nod to conventional cameras that inspired him. Hasselblad does not say whether it will produce a device based on the concept or how much it might cost.
